Hmm.. The backstory.
Well, I've been doing photography ever since I was around 8. Back then, my dad took me out to tulip festivals, horse shows and the such to teach me how to shoot. He had the whole Canon camera, huge telescopic lens, heavy set up. I think that because I learned how to shoot at such a young age, I was able to pull of this shot. It's a great composition, but the backstory really sells it.
Since I had learned photography at such a young age, I can take good photos with nearly anything. I decided to call this one "Blind Fairy Tale" because the picture almost looks like it's from a fairy tale. The blind part reflects how I took the photo - Completely blind. I couldn't see anything. This landscape was taken with a GoPro Hero 2 sports action camera. It has absolutely no viewing screen, and is primarily used to take action videos. I climbed up a tree, and snapped a photo. Not thinking much of it, I kept on enjoying my day.
When I was checking out the photos on the laptop a few hours later, this beautiful scenery popped out. And my most beautiful landscape scenery was born =)
